Lightpath is one of the largest competitive local exchange carriers in the tri-state area. We own and operate our infrastructure "from the ground up" by deploying over 20,000 route miles connecting 13,500 on-net/LIT buildings. With a strong portfolio of cutting edge solutions for Internet, WAN, Voice, SD-WAN, Security & Cloud services, we enable Enterprise customers of all sizes the ability to react to new challenges while developing best practices for the future. With Lightpath's continued focus on network excellence and a "customer first" service commitment, we are building a workforce of the best talent that will meet the needs of our customers and reflect the diverse communities we serve. Basic Function The Fiber Engineering Organization is responsible for the usage, maintenance, and documentation of Lightpath's robust fiber network. The Manager, Fiber Engineering will provide guidance & direction to a team of Fiber Engineers with the collective responsibility of supporting pre-sales engineering, new customer service installation, maintenance of existing services, asset record management within our GIS database, fiber trace analysis, outside vendor management, customer requests, and other departmental needs. As a Manager of Fiber Engineering, the employee will be responsible for their team's overall production output and quality level ensuring support of organization's broader goals & mission. Role will report to the Director of Engineering & Design.

Responsibilities

  • Own and manage the usage of Lightpath's Fiber Network.
  • Effectively manage and support a team of Fiber Engineers to ensure consistently meeting needs of our business & customers.
  • Set team objectives based on departmental goals & regularly report on overall progress as well as various project milestones.
  • Provide mentoring and coaching to a team of direct reports regarding day-to-day decision-making, responsibilities & output.
  • Own systems & process training of all team members to ensure meeting departmental standards & maintaining high level quality output.
  • Independently own and resolve day-to-day escalations requiring manager-level engagement to clear roadblocks.
  • Accountable for team's overall output ensuring meeting departmental SLAs & expectations.
  • Establish and maintain effective communications and a professional working relationship with customers both internal and external, including Lightpath service delivery, project management, circuit design, OSP construction, sales engineering, vendors, and customers.
  • Make decisions regarding the usage of our fiber network and how it is to be leveraged to enable our customers' success. Will include designing fiber routes for various telecom services such as Dark Fiber, Ethernet, SD-WAN, WDM, DIA, Small Cell, and FTT services.
  • Produce creative solutions using Lightpath assets to deliver unique services for our customers' needs supporting design criteria such as distance limitations, diversity needs, or specific routing requirements.
  • Lead training for both individuals and groups within the department to help further their knowledge of industry practices and procedures.
  • Research existing databases, files, and records for purposes of network design, fiber optimization, customer communications, and/or relocation of fiber facilities.
  • Create and provide output specifying selected fiber path and required splicing work to be performed for new fiber-based service installations, relocation of existing fiber facilities, and/or restoration of existing traffic.
  • Ensure company records are accurate by inputting and maintaining data of physical assets in our GIS database.
  • Provide real-time support for in-field customer maintenance & repair activities.
  • Analyze, approve, & organize fiber trace data to support service delivery or maintenance activities.
  • Ensure inventory of fiber usage & customer service records are accurate by inputting and maintaining circuit data in our GIS database.
